Glenwood Oaks & Dos Caminos Seafood | Restaurant, Banquets &
106 N Main St
Glenwood, Illinois
Glenwood, Illinois
Closed : 2:00 PM - 9:00 PM
Blueberry Field Pancake House & Restaurant
558 E 162nd St
South Holland, Illinois
South Holland, Illinois
Closed : 7:00 AM - 3:00 PM